Remembering Jack Roney: NC State Swimming Legend and Coach Passes Away at 39 (2026)

The passing of Jack Roney, a former NC State athlete and assistant coach, is a tragic and sudden loss to the sporting community. At just 39 years old, his death raises many questions and leaves a profound impact on those he touched during his remarkable journey.

Roney's athletic prowess was evident from his time as a student, where he excelled in the pool, setting records that would stand the test of time. But what truly sets him apart is his post-graduation trajectory. Many athletes struggle to find their place after their competitive careers, but Roney seamlessly transitioned into a coaching role, giving back to the sport that had given him so much.
